Recommended mirror angle when towing a trailer (vehicles with extend-
ing mirrors)
Power adjust the upper part of the mir-
1
ror until an appropriate view is obtained.
It is recommended that the outer 2/3 of
the upper mirror be filled with images
other than the vehicle and trailer.
Manually adjust the lower part of the
2
mirror until an appropriate view of the
towed object is obtained. It is recom-
mended that the outer 2/3 of the lower
mirror be filled with images other than
the trailer.

Mirror operating conditions (power-adjustable type)
The engine switch is in the "ACC" or "ON" position.
■
When the mirrors are fogged up (vehicles with outside rear view mirror
defoggers)
Turn on the mirror defoggers to defog the mirrors. (→P. 414, 421)
■
Automatic adjustment of the mirror angle (vehicles with driving position
memory)
A desired mirror face angle can be entered to memory and recalled automati-
cally by the driving position memory. (→P. 128)
■
Auto anti-glare function (if equipped)
When the anti-glare inside rear view mirror is set to automatic mode, the out-
side rear view mirrors will activate in conjunction with the anti-glare inside
rear view mirror to reduce reflected light. (→P. 140)
